NSW: Can a PROXY (non resident, non owner) be nominated for an Executive Committee member position at AGM?

We received this question from one of our valued subscribers on a recent article written by Allison Benson, Kerin Benson Lawyers. Allison was kind enough to supply the following response:

The answer is that in NSW anyone can be nominated for the executive committee provided they (the non-owner) consents to the nomination. Any lot owner (or proxy if they have the power) can nominate an EC member.

So, at the meeting, if the proxy (or any other non-owner) is nominated as a candidate for the EC, if they consent to the nomination and get the votes they are on the EC.
